Transaction 63594fd46cefa06d3974e6f3082bbaf18692179f7f5e79e773928cfb986a9b6a
1 Input
1 Output
-
63594fd46cefa06d3974e6f3082bbaf18692179f7f5e79e773928cfb986a9b6a:0
- value
- 5173356
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 61a77961caade5af8dee82d22eb09d61d68e4160 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19uMAv6M1yZhwSUCNiPLPHGShDew95U1rp